diff --git a/editor/js/ui/library.js b/editor/js/ui/library.js index 2f78828c3..a3419f99a 100644 --- a/editor/js/ui/library.js +++ b/editor/js/ui/library.js @@ -447,7 +447,10 @@ RED.library = (function() { click: function() { //TODO: move this to RED.library var flowName = $("#node-input-library-filename").val(); - if (!/^\s*$/.test(flowName)) { + flowName = flowName.trim(); + if(flowName === "" || flowName.endsWith("/")) { + RED.notify(RED._("library.invalidFilename"),"warning"); + } else { $.ajax({ url:'library/flows/'+flowName, type: "POST",